Jenga Classic

Jenga Classic is a physical skill game designed by Leslie Scott and launched in 1985. The game consists of 54 wooden blocks stacked in 18 levels of three blocks each, forming a tower. Players take turns removing one block at a time from any level and placing it on top, creating a progressively taller but less stable structure. Simon Electronic Game

Simon is an electronic memory game originally released by Milton Bradley in 1978, designed by Ralph Baer and Howard Morrison. The unit is circular and features four large, colored light panels—red, blue, green, and yellow—that flash in increasingly complex sequences.
